AMC Networks and OMG complete first U.S. addressable campaign
Feb 24, 2021 – AMC Networks and Omnicom Media Group (OMG) have completed two linear addressable TV campaigns. The campaigns used the On Addressability platform, with spots running on Comcast and Charter cable systems.

Univision signs up to Project OAR
Feb 2, 2021 – Univision has announced that it has joined Project OAR, the consortium of American media companies created to establish a common technology for dynamic, addressable advertising management for TV.

OpenAP launches Supply-Side Platform for linear TV inventory
Jan 11, 2021 – OpenAP has launched a supply-side platform (SSP) that gives advertisers access to available linear inventory from TV publishers. The launch enables buying of advanced TV across premium viewing environments.
